Why foster with a charity?

There are many great things about Action for Children Fostering. Such as being a charity. Here we talk about 5 reasons being a charity is so important to us.

1. Values and Ethos

For us, fostering is about giving infants, children and young people the opportunity to live somewhere safe. Somewhere they can grow and flourish and experience the positives of childhood. We measure our success by the exceptional outcomes we achieve for young people. As a not for profit, any money we make is put back into the organisation to support vulnerable children and young people.

2. Tailored support

Being a charity allows us to focus on what matters: supporting our foster carers. We do not expect our foster carers to fit into a mould. We celebrate their individuality. We know who has five cats. We know who runs marathons for fun. We know who is a Lego whizz. By getting to really know our foster carers, we can tailor our support to fit around their lives.

All Action for Children foster carers receive:

  • Regular training and supervision
  • 24-hour phone support
  • Therapeutic support
  • Carers’ buddy system
  • Regular support groups

3. Transparency

As a charity, we’re committed to making our community better. That’s why we have a focus on transparency. We are answerable to the public, our service users, the Charity Commission and our Board of Trustees. We are also regulated by national regulators across the UK. Our work is not for profit and it's about showing we have made a tangible difference to our foster carers, and to the lives of the infants, children, and young people they care for.

4. The child comes first

There’s a reason we’re called Action for Children Fostering because we take action for children. Children are at the heart of every decision we make. We use a thorough application and assessment process because we want to find the right people to look after the most vulnerable children in our society. We focus on finding the right fit between a foster carer and a young person. That’s because we want to increase the chances of creating stability and a feeling of family for children and young people. We make decisions based on what will achieve the best outcomes for children.

5. Stability

Established in 1869, Action for Children is one of the oldest and largest registered children’s charities in the UK. For over 150 years, we’ve been helping vulnerable children, young people, and families. At Action for Children Fostering, we offer stability to our foster carers and the young people they support. We have small, dedicated teams and low staff turnover. That way, you can enjoy consistency and will know who is on the other end of the phone. We place an emphasis on linking a young person with a foster carer who has the skills and strengths they need. We create a sense of family by getting that fit right. This allows a young person the greatest chance to find a place to call home. One where they can feel safe being truly themselves.
